Law School Open Memo
12 pages (3000 words) , Download 2 , Case Study
Federal law recognizes a privilege protecting confidential communications between a psychotherapist and his or her patient.... Although common-law rulings may once have been primary source of new developments in federal privilege law, that is no longer case.... The common law knew no privilege for confidential information imparted to a physician.... When a physician raised the question before Lord Mansfield whether he was required to disclose professional confidences, the line was clearly drawn: "If a surgeon was voluntarily to reveal these secrets, to be sure, he would be guilty of a breach of honor and of great indiscretion; but to give that information in a court of justice, which by the law of the land he is bound to do, will never be....

A Purchase Money Security Interest
1 pages (298 words) , Download 2 , Essay
Free
The author of the "A Purchase Money Security interest" paper examines the case in which Sears sold a lawn tractor to Cosmo Fiscante for $1,481.... Sears kept a valid security interest in the lawnmower but did not perfect it.... A Purchase Money Security interest is a type of legal guarantee for a seller against other creditors in case the debtor becomes bankrupt or is unable to meet his or her obligation.... Sears argued that because it had a Purchase Money Security interest (PMSI) in the lawnmower, its interest had perfected automatically....
